APOCRYPHA

n.

2 definitions — Webster’s Dictionary (1828)


1.
n.

Something, as a writing, that is of doubtful authorship or authority; -- formerly used also adjectively. [Obs.] Locke.

2.
n.

Specif.: Certain writings which are received by some Christians as an authentic part of the Holy Scriptures, but are rejected by others.
